The U.S. teen birth rate is the lowest in nearly seven decades. Reality TV shows such as 16 and Pregnant and high-profile teen moms have put teen motherhood in the media spotlight lately. Some public health experts worried that this could be glamorizing teen pregnancy and motherhood.

But the rate of teen births in the U.S. has declined for the past three years.

In 2010, there were 34.3 births for every 1,000 teens. That's a 9% drop from 2009. It's the lowest rate recorded in the seven decades that researchers have been tracking teen births.
